Executive Summary
- The U.S. Department of Commerce finalized aggregate antidumping and countervailing duties (AD/CVD) of at least ~160% on certain Chinese graphite imports.
- The duties, if affirmed by the ITC in March 2026, will remain in effect for a minimum five‑year period, further insulating the domestic market from subsidized Chinese supply.
- Titan Mining’s position as the sole U.S. end‑to‑end natural flake graphite producer is materially strengthened, supporting its plan to scale to a 40,000 tpa integrated operation that could satisfy ~50% of U.S. demand.
Key Details
- Duty Rate: Aggregate AD/CVD rates of at least ~160% on targeted Chinese graphite imports.
- Duration: Minimum five‑year term pending affirmation by the U.S. International Trade Commission (ITC) in March 2026.
- Market Impact: Duties are additive to existing U.S. import tariffs, markedly raising the landed cost of Chinese graphite and improving the economics for domestic producers.
- Titan’s Competitive Advantage: Reinforces Titan’s status as the only U.S. end‑to‑end natural flake graphite producer, enhancing its ability to capture market share.
- Planned Production Capacity: Titan is scaling its Kilbourne demonstration facility toward a 40,000 metric‑tonne per annum integrated mining and processing operation, targeting close to 50% of U.S. graphite demand.
- Strategic Rationale: Reduces U.S. reliance on imported natural graphite (currently 100% of domestic requirement) and mitigates supply‑chain vulnerabilities for defense, advanced manufacturing, energy storage, and industrial applications.
